The Animate and the Inanimate in Pure Mathematics: A Modern Reappraisal of William James Sidis's Underrated Viewpoint
Abstract
This paper re-examines William James Sidis’s 1925 work, which proposed a division of the universe
into 'animate' regions where entropy locally decreases and 'inanimate' regions where it
increases. De Ceuster provides a mathematical formalization of Sidis’s ideas, connecting them to
modern concepts in non-equilibrium thermodynamics, information theory, and cosmology.
